Responsibilities:

    • Installation & Maintenance: Oversee the installation maintenance and repair of electrical wiring fixtures and control systems in commercial buildings.
    • Blueprint Interpretation: Read and interpret blueprints schematics and technical documents to map out system layouts and ensure compliance with project specifications.
    • Quality Assurance: Conduct regular inspections and tests of electrical systems and components to ensure peak performance and adherence to safety standards.
    • Troubleshooting: Diagnose and resolve electrical problems promptly to minimize downtime and ensure continuous operation of systems.
    • Team Collaboration: Collaborate closely with other trades to keep jobs on schedule and within budget fostering a cooperative work environment.
    • Safety Compliance: Maintain strict safety standards and comply with all regulations and site requirements conducting safety audits and addressing potential hazards.
    • Documentation: Maintain accurate records of work performed including daily logs time sheets and safety reports.
    • Client Interaction: Serve as a point of contact for clients on job sites ensuring clear communication and addressing any concerns or questions.

Qualifications:

    • Journeyman or Master Electrician certification.
    • Experience with commercial build-outs renovations and service contracts.
    • Proficiency in using project management and scheduling software.
    • Strong knowledge of commercial and industrial electrical systems including high-voltage systems.
    • Proficiency in reading and interpreting blueprints schematics and technical documents.
    • Familiarity with the National Electrical Code (NEC) and local electrical codes and regulations.
    • Experience with electrical testing equipment and troubleshooting techniques.
    • Excellent leadership communication and interpersonal skills.
    • Ability to work collaboratively with diverse teams and other trades.
    • Valid drivers license and reliable transportation.
